import tkinter as tk
import queue
class BubbleBox:
task_queue = queue.Queue() # 线程安全的任务队列
current_instance = None # 当前正在显示的气泡框实例
def __init__(self, root, title="消息提示", text="这是一条消息", color="#800080", height=50, title_font="Arial", title_size=14, title_style="bold", text_font="Arial", text_size=12, text_style="normal"):
self.root_window = root # 保存主窗口的引用
self.root = tk.Toplevel(root) # 使用 Toplevel 创建独立窗口
self.title = title
self.text = text
self.theme_color = color
self.height_offset = height # 新增参数,控制垂直偏移量
self.ratio = 3.45
self.square_size = 90
self.width = self.square_size + (self.square_size * self.ratio)
self.height = self.square_size
self.title_font = title_font
self.title_size = title_size
self.title_style = title_style
self.text_font = text_font
self.text_size = text_size
self.text_style = text_style
# 设置窗口属性
self.root.geometry(f"{int(self.width)}x{int(self.height)}")
self.root.resizable(False, False)
self.root.overrideredirect(True)
self.root.attributes("-alpha", 1.0)
self.root.attributes("-topmost", True)
# 设置窗口初始位置(在屏幕右侧外)
screen_width = self.root.winfo_screenwidth()
screen_height = self.root.winfo_screenheight()
self.start_x = screen_width
self.target_x = screen_width - self.width
self.y = screen_height - self.height - self.height_offset # 使用 height 参数计算垂直位置
self.root.geometry(f"+{int(self.start_x)}+{int(self.y)}")
# 创建 GUI 元素
self.canvas = tk.Canvas(
self.root,
width=self.width,
height=self.height,
bd=0,
highlightthickness=0,
bg=self.theme_color
)
self.canvas.pack()
self.frame = tk.Frame(self.canvas, bg=self.theme_color, bd=0)
self.frame.place(x=0, y=0, width=self.width - 1, height=self.height - 0.5)
self.square_frame = tk.Frame(
self.frame,
bg=self.theme_color,
width=self.square_size,
height=self.height - 2
)
self.square_frame.pack(side="left", fill="y")
self.message_frame = tk.Frame(
self.frame,
bg="white",
width=self.width - self.square_size - 4,
height=self.height - 4
)
self.message_frame.pack(side="right", fill="both", expand=True, padx=1, pady=1)
self.title_label = tk.Label(
self.message_frame,
text=self.title,
bg="white",
fg=self.theme_color,
font=(self.title_font, self.title_size, self.title_style),
anchor="w",
justify="left"
)
self.title_label.pack(pady=(10, 5), padx=5, fill="x", expand=False)
self.message_label = tk.Label(
self.message_frame,
text=self.text,
bg="white",
fg=self.theme_color,
font=(self.text_font, self.text_size, self.text_style),
wraplength=self.width - self.square_size - 20,
anchor="w",
justify="left"
)
self.message_label.pack(pady=(0, 10), padx=5, fill="x", expand=False)
self.close_button_frame = tk.Frame(
self.message_frame,
bg="white",
width=20,
height=20
)
self.close_button_frame.place(x=self.width - self.square_size - 26, y=4)
self.close_button_frame.pack_propagate(False)
self.close_button = tk.Button(
self.close_button_frame,
text="✕",
bg=self.theme_color,
fg="white",
font=("Arial", 12, "bold"),
bd=0,
command=self.fade_out
)
self.close_button.place(relx=0.5, rely=0.5, anchor="center")
# 启动弹出动画
self.start_animation()
def start_animation(self):
"""从右到左的弹出动画"""
if self.root and self.root.winfo_exists():
if self.start_x > self.target_x:
self.start_x -= 5
self.root.geometry(f"+{int(self.start_x)}+{int(self.y)}")
self.root.after(1, self.start_animation)
else:
self.root.geometry(f"+{int(self.target_x)}+{int(self.y)}")
self.root.after(4000, self.fade_out) # 4秒后自动消失
def fade_out(self):
"""逐渐透明的消失动画"""
if self.root and self.root.winfo_exists():
current_alpha = self.root.attributes("-alpha")
if current_alpha > 0:
new_alpha = current_alpha - 0.05
self.root.attributes("-alpha", new_alpha)
self.root.after(20, self.fade_out)
else:
self._safe_destroy()
def _safe_destroy(self):
"""安全销毁窗口及其子组件"""
if self.root and self.root.winfo_exists():
try:
# 安全销毁子组件
for widget in self.root.winfo_children():
widget.destroy()
self.root.destroy()
except tk.TclError as e:
print(f"Error during safe destroy: {e}")
finally:
if self.root_window: # 如果主窗口存在
self.root_window.lift() # 将主窗口置于最上方
self._start_next_instance()
@classmethod
def _start_next_instance(cls):
"""销毁当前实例后,启动下一个实例(如果存在)"""
if cls.current_instance and cls.current_instance.root and cls.current_instance.root.winfo_exists():
cls.current_instance.root.after(100, cls._start_next_instance) # 稍微延迟启动下一个实例
elif not cls.task_queue.empty():
root, title, text, color, height, title_font, title_size, title_style, text_font, text_size, text_style = cls.task_queue.get() # 获取下一个任务的参数
cls.current_instance = BubbleBox(root, title, text, color, height, title_font, title_size, title_style, text_font, text_size, text_style) # 实例化并显示下一个气泡框
else:
cls.current_instance = None # 没有更多实例时,清除当前实例
@classmethod
def enqueue_bubble(cls, root, title, text, color, height=50, title_font="Arial", title_size=14, title_style="bold", text_font="Arial", text_size=12, text_style="normal"):
"""将创建气泡框的任务参数放入队列中"""
cls.task_queue.put((root, title, text, color, height, title_font, title_size, title_style, text_font, text_size, text_style)) # 存储气泡框的参数
if cls.current_instance is None: # 如果当前没有正在显示的实例,立即启动第一个任务
cls._start_next_instance()
